i've been using archers to kill cats since i was lv 15. In fact, I only kill cats with archers and I never take losses doing so. It takes a larger crop to do so, but I kill them cleanly unlike with cat vs cat or cav vs cat where you take losses and won't gain any prestige because the person you're hitting has defender in cat vs cat and some know that a cav can't hit a retreating cat and use that to their advantage. :) There's still a counter to archers too, but there's a counter to that counter. If cats move forward into the archers move + total range, the archers will hit. (units all move at the same time, just at differing speeds and unit with highest speed hits first, regardless of player speed) A friend in s5 that I taught a lot of archer stuff to killed 10k cats the other day.... with NO losses, using archers. The person she hit had max speed and range. He was even complaining about it. lol.

Backburner is correct on the infantry vs cav hunts. I did a hunt with 25k cav several times and don't get anywhere close to what I get with 50k inf. infantry only have half a cavalry's speed, but only 20 less overlimit and you can hunt a lot more for the crop value. That overlimit adds up and you only need double to match a cav's speed advantage in hunts where the cost for a cav is 4 times that of an infantry. Archers are only able to kill cats in a huge horde, basically you need 10 archers per 1 cat ratio to take them out cleaning. If your friend took out 10k cats with archers then he must have kept either a massive archer army or got a lucky double attack.

If you pit cats against archers using equal amount of crop consumption. eg. 10k cats vs. 50k archers, cats will still lose but archers will suffer very heavy losses.

So this tactic is only for people who intend to maintain a crazy high amount of army that's mainly archers. Which I don't believe is that wise as archers are too easily countered with cavs.

Also for archer to wipe out enemy cats cleanly you're basically relying on your enemy cats to have very high speed, not command their army or if they don't know what they're doing. More factors which makes me hesitant to convert majority of my army into archers.

Yes under the right circumstances archers are the best unit to use to take out max speed cats, but that is alot of ifs and there are other ways to take down max speed cats with minimal losses, though none as effective as a huge horde of archers but they will be much more versatile under all circumstances compare to an archer army.
